Nepal has strong prospects for investment and economic growth due to several key factors: - Nepal has abundant natural resources like hydropower which could generate electricity for domestic use and export. It also has potential for tourism given its natural beauty and cultural and religious sites. - Remittances from Nepalis working abroad have contributed significantly to the economy and created domestic demand. However, political instability has hampered growth and Nepal has large numbers of educated unemployed. - Nepal has potential to tap its educated workforce by attracting foreign investment in sectors like engineering and IT. It also plans major infrastructure projects like expanding the railway system that could boost development.
